Lemon-Garlic Pan-Seared Cod with Tender Roasted Broccoli

INGREDIENTS
5 oz Cod Fillet
2 cups Broccoli
1 tbsp Olive Oil
1/2 Lemon
1 Garlic clove
Salt and Black Pepper
PREPARATION
Preheat the oven to 425°F.
Toss the broccoli with half of the olive oil, a pinch of salt, and pepper. Spread on a baking sheet and roast in the oven for 15-20 minutes until tender and slightly crispy.
Pat the cod fillet dry. Season both sides lightly with salt and pepper.
Heat the remaining olive oil in a nonstick skillet over medium-high heat.
Add the cod to the skillet and cook for about 3-4 minutes on one side until it gets a nice golden crust.
Flip the cod, then add the minced garlic and squeeze the juice of half a lemon over the fish. Continue cooking for another 3-4 minutes until the fish is opaque and flakes easily with a fork.
Plate the cod alongside the roasted broccoli. Optionally, garnish with a little extra lemon zest for an added burst of flavor.
